Maize vegetation received 1 or 2 foliar purposes of each modulator, and saccharification was assessed in several plant organs. Neither therapy influenced plant morphology, advancement, or biomass productivity. Both equally modulators significantly amplified biomass saccharification throughout a number of plant organs, with gains ranging from 31% to 72%. For total-plant biomass, PIP increased saccharification by 62% and 74% soon after one and double purposes, respectively, whereas MDCA improved saccharification by 42% and 76%. While both of those compounds had been successful, PIP showed a dependable general performance adhering to a single very low-dose software. These results demonstrate the possible of lignin biosynthesis modulators to enhance maize biomass digestibility without having compromising agronomic functionality, supporting their use as a potential strategy to improve forage high quality and livestock manufacturing efficiency. Around two a long time, different Organic and built-in Management techniques were when compared with traditional programs based upon synthetic anti-downy mildew fungicides. General, the effects highlighted the significance of: (i) a preventive approach, involving early-year purposes targeting Key inoculum and First bacterial infections; and (ii) an integrated approach, combining different anti-downy mildew formulations with multiple modes of motion. Across two a long time of field trials, the best reduction in disorder incidence was reached with integrated control procedures where the bioformulate YSY®, according to the helpful yeast PT22AV, was applied early in the year, in combination with other professional formulations based upon copper and plant extracts. Perinatal stress induces Professional-inflammatory cytokine secretion, activates the intestinal JAK-STAT3 pathway, and upregulates intestinal hepcidin expression, impairing intestinal barrier integrity and triggering persistent inflammation. These peripheral inflammatory indicators modulate hypothalamic neuropeptide Y and Proopiomelanocortin expression, forming a damaging comments loop that suppresses feeding behavior. (two) Nutritional regulation: dietary nutrients and distinct flavor compounds reshape intestinal satiety signaling, improving piglet advancement effectiveness and survival costs, although optimized dietary composition and purposeful additive supplementation enhance sow feed intake capability. (three) Administration procedures: standardized feeding regimes and optimum rearing environments regulate nutrient digestion and gut hormone secretion. Key awareness gaps consist of the translational prospective of precision diet techniques, biomarker validation for feed ingestion checking, as well as scalability of built-in interventions less than professional production circumstances. This assessment supplies a multidimensional framework integrating physiological, nutritional, and management techniques to boost sow feed intake, supplying theoretical insights and this website useful assistance for sustainable pig creation. The key finding was a depth–dependent reversal of land use consequences: paddy soils had greater concentrations of SOC fractions (Particularly MBC and LOC) in the best 0–twenty cm, whereas upland soils experienced larger concentrations of DOC, ROC, and POC beneath fifty cm. This pattern underscores an overlooked deep carbon sequestration prospective in aerated uplands. Moreover, lithology exerted essential Management on SOC stability, with limestone soils exhibiting bigger MOC/SOC and MOC/POC ratios than dolomite soils, indicating more robust organo–mineral Affiliation. Random Forest and Structural Equation Modeling unveiled that soil aggregate security is really a vital issue influencing the stability of SOC. These results reveal that powerful SOC administration in karst agroecosystems need to consider both equally surface land use choices and deep lithological constraints. Precisely, marketing combination stability offers a far more qualified pathway for extended–expression carbon stabilization in these ecologically fragile agricultural systems. VOCs had been agriculture technology analysed using headspace good-period microextraction coupled with gas chromatography–mass spectrometry (HS-SPME–GC–MS). Significant-temperature treatment method (200 °C) resulted in considerable adjustments from the volatile composition of your reference cranberry fruit and contributed to the entire lack of characteristic indigenous terpenoids. The addition of gelatin considerably enhanced the retention of hydrophobic volatiles below thermal strain, preserving D-limonene at twenty.3% of the overall risky fraction, While this compound was absent in samples processed with no modifier. In addition, gelatin successfully altered the system of thermally induced reactions, reducing undesirable furfural development from 23.ninety five% to seven.28%. These adjustments suggest that protein-assisted matrix modification can efficiently Restrict aroma degradation and maintain the risky profile in the course of thermal processing. The results reveal the possible of this tactic as a novel technological method for boosting aroma steadiness, reducing processing-connected excellent losses, and supporting the event of fresh new-Reduce cranberry items with Improved unstable compound retention. The final results confirmed that the average grain yield on the cure team arrived at 9032 kg/ha, which was a significant boost of 5.93% in comparison While using the 8526.0 kg/ha of the Manage group. In contrast with the traditional approach, this technology markedly greater the productive panicle selection, the loaded grain number for every panicle and a thousand-grain pounds, and lessened The share of unfilled grains, presenting favourable produce effectiveness across distinct regions, although the magnitude of raise different (two.7–9.five%). According to the former literature, this technology has the likely to reduce plastic use and its linked environmental impacts, Even though direct measurements of carbon emissions and degradation fees were not executed in this examine. Showcasing possible ecological Added benefits and simplified cultivation with notable produce-raising effects, it really is deserving of popularization and software in chilly-location rice planting locations. Plasmopara viticola, the causal agent of grapevine downy mildew, is among A very powerful pathogens affecting vineyards around the globe. In Italy, the 2023 expanding year was among the most crucial lately, with severe downy mildew outbreaks favored by exceptionally conducive climatic ailments. Correct management minimizes produce losses and cuts down reliance on artificial and copper-primarily based fungicides, therefore mitigating challenges for the environment and buyer wellbeing. Our research aimed to develop an efficient and sustainable biological Management tactic based on the application of the advantageous microorganism combined with natural compounds, although minimizing copper inputs.

This evaluate systematically summarizes the Main elements of agricultural laser marking systems, including lasers, beam supply programs, and modulation units. It clarifies the principal laser–content interaction mechanisms and classifies the ensuing marking types. Additionally, it comprehensively examines research development and programs of laser marking technology in plant systems, animal devices, processed foods, and food packaging. Ultimately, this evaluation analyzes The real key strengths and present worries of this technology. It also proposes foreseeable future directions for making use of laser marking in agricultural output. Enhancing forage biomass utilization is an important strategy for increasing the performance of ruminant generation programs. Lignin limitations the accessibility of structural polysaccharides to hydrolytic enzymes, decreasing biomass deconstruction and nutrient utilization. Modulation of lignin biosynthesis throughout plant development has emerged to be a promising method of reduce mobile wall recalcitrance and strengthen biomass digestibility. In this particular research, we evaluated the consequences of two lignin biosynthesis modulators, piperonylic acid (PIP) and methylenedioxy cinnamic acid (MDCA), on maize biomass saccharification and plant growth below industry ailments.
